I replaced it by the 9v 1000ma from a 28.8 USR sportser modem. Since my 28.8 Mac sportster has the same PS I guess I also have a spare.

Each complete modem cost $3 at the strift store. Cheaper than ordering an original or compatible NEC on ebay + pay shipping charges.

Hope this helps somone.
